Output 62a131c963f51c43977d7067776a5846fb6a2325434df64c93415ab78b1fccb5:1

value
145000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ccfa222c6f5c3170a0d4094347736a4f44456bf OP_EQUAL
address
34KMaXqw3NpPTX7CmpGqiNp4DMG6rsL1a2
transaction
62a131c963f51c43977d7067776a5846fb6a2325434df64c93415ab78b1fccb5
spent
true